How they compare
Bolivia currently reports 1.4% against 1.2% in Dominican Republic, a difference of 0.2%.
That makes Bolivia's figure about 1.2 times Dominican Republic's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 21 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Bolivia ahead.
Bolivia ranks 22nd and Dominican Republic ranks 23rd of 36 countries.
Bolivia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bolivia | Dominican Republic |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 5.3% | 2.6% | 2.7% | Bolivia |
| 2010s | 1.9% | 1.6% | 0.3% | Bolivia |
| 2020s | 10.2% | 1.1% | 9.2% | Bolivia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
